The Nike Dunk Low SE “Jade Horizon” Features A Suede Upper

If Nike wants to propel the Dunk Low out of its lull, using better quality materials could be a starting point. When production goes up, material quality tends to go down, and the Dunk Low isn’t an exception to that claim, now riddled with a less-than-stellar reputation in the QC department after releasing at a torrid pace in recent years. Thankfully, the Beaverton brand looks poised to release a variety of “Special Edition” colorways throughout Fall 2024, bringing slightly better fabrics to the lifestyle staple.

This latest pair comes with a suede upper, with “Jade Horizon” accounting for two different shades across the base and overlays. The Swoosh and backtab are comprised of “Summit White” leather, the latter of which hosts stitched Nike branding. Much like as we’ve seen across the Beaverton brand’s lifestyle selection in recent months, gum soles round out the delivery underfoot, adding a bit of Nike SB sensibility to the sportswear model.

Look for these to hit shelves during the Fall 2024 shopping season for $120; the standard MSRP for Dunk Low SE colorways. See official images below and visit our Sneaker Release Dates hub to browse other upcoming deliveries.
